Zauba

RAJ%20WATERSCAPE%20PROPERTIES%20PRIVATE%20LIMITEDCIN: U70101TN2004PTC052332
new.inc
RAJ WATERSCAPE PROPERTIES PRIVATE LIMITED | Zauba